Red Stripe Restaurants in Providenciales
Show restaurants on map
4.3
Menu
Table booking
4.3
Menu
Table booking
City: Providenciales, Grace Bay Circle Road TKCA 1ZZ, Providenciales, Turks and Caicos Islands
Patio-Outdoor Dining, Takeout, AMEX, Discover
4.6
Menu
Table booking
4.6
Menu
Table booking
City: Providenciales, Grace Bay Circle Road, Providenciales, Turks and Caicos Islands
Discover, MasterCard, Corkage Fee, Cocktails
Feedback
These reviews refer only to the mentioned ingredients.